Fallout 76’s server size is 24 to 32, and they’re all marked on your map

Fallout 76’s server population will be between 24 and 32, and they will all be marked – at all times – on your in-game map. This understandably made much of the team nervous, but Bethesda director Todd Howard apparently insisted.

“The game we’re very proud of right now, that’re about to ship, has 24 people on a server – 24 to 32,” project lead Jeff Gardiner says. “One of the things Todd pushed for the whole time – which we were all scared about a little – is you’re gonna open up the paper map and see this huge area, and you’re gonna see where all the other people are. For good or ill.”
